TypeFlow

A modern typing test web app with a minimalist blackboard aesthetic. Test your speed, track your progress, and earn a printable certificate — all in your browser, no account required.

Features

  • Live typing test with three difficulty levels (Easy / Medium / Hard) and five keyboard-row lessons (Home Row, Top Row, Bottom Row, Numbers, Capitals)
  • Real-time stats — WPM, accuracy, errors, and a per-second sparkline
  • Spotify-lyrics-style word highlighting with auto-centered scrolling
  • Themed typing experience — Dark, Light, Cyberpunk, and AMOLED themes
  • Mechanical keyboard audio — synthesized typewriter, Cherry MX, Topre, and Silent profiles (no audio files, all Web Audio API)
  • Daily challenge with deterministic shared words for everyone
  • Personal dashboard — WPM and accuracy charts (Chart.js), test history, achievements, leaderboard, and streak tracking
  • Share your score — Twitter/X, Facebook, copy link, or download a themed PNG card
  • PDF certificate — generate a printable A4 certificate after any completed test
  • Interactive tutorial — learn proper touch-typing technique and how to use the app
  • Tutorial auto-shows on first visit, never again after
  • Fully client-side — all data stored in localStorage, no backend, no tracking

Tech Stack

  • Vanilla JavaScript (no framework)
  • HTML5 + CSS3 with custom properties for theming
  • Tailwind CSS via CDN
  • Chart.js for analytics
  • html2canvas + jsPDF for share cards and certificates
  • Web Audio API for synthesized sound

Project Structure

newappp/
├── index.html          # Main HTML with all pages (test, dashboard, settings)
├── styles.css          # Blackboard theme system + component styles
└── js/
    ├── words.js        # Word lists, difficulty filters, lessons, daily challenge
    ├── storage.js      # localStorage wrapper (history, leaderboard, profile, settings)
    ├── sound.js        # Web Audio synthesizer (4 keyboard profiles)
    ├── achievements.js # Achievement definitions, performance tiers, toast notifications
    ├── typing-test.js  # Core typing engine (state, keystroke handling, stats)
    ├── share.js        # Share card PNG + PDF certificate builder
    └── app.js          # UI wiring and event handlers

Getting Started

Run locally

Any static HTTP server works. From the project folder:

python -m http.server 8080

Then open http://localhost:8080 in your browser.

Or with Node:

npx serve .

Deploy

The app is fully static — drop it on any static host. Vercel, Netlify, GitHub Pages, or a plain web server all work without configuration.

Usage

  1. Open the app and start typing in the central area. The test begins on your first keystroke.
  2. Press Tab to restart with the same words, or click New words for a fresh set.
  3. Pick a difficulty from the left panel (Easy / Medium / Hard) or drill a specific row with a Lesson.
  4. After 30 seconds (or 15 / 60 / 120 if you change it), the results modal appears.
  5. Click Share to post your score or download a themed PNG card.
  6. Click Certificate to generate and download a printable PDF certificate.

Keyboard shortcuts

  • Tab — Restart current test
  • Esc — Close tutorial

Touch Typing Tips

The built-in tutorial covers the essentials, but the short version:

  • Sit up straight, wrists floating above the keyboard
  • Home row: left hand on A S D F, right on J K L ;
  • The F and J keys have small bumps — feel for them to recenter without looking
  • Hit the spacebar with your right thumb
  • Accuracy first — speed follows naturally

Privacy

TypeFlow stores everything in your browser's localStorage. Nothing is sent to any server. Clear your browser data to reset the app entirely.

Browser Support

Modern Chromium, Firefox, and Safari. The share and certificate features require navigator.clipboard (secure context — HTTPS or localhost).
